According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Mendauli village is 144573. Mendauli village is located in Lalganj tehsil of Rae Bareli district in Uttar_pradesh,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Lalganj (tehsildar office) and 30km away from district headquarter Rae Bareli. As per 2009 stats, Mendauli village is also a gram panchayat.
The total geographical area of village is 468.26 hectares. Mendauli has a total population of 3,345 peoples, out of which male population is 1,716 while female population is 1,629. Literacy rate of mendauli village is 51.90% out of which 63.29% males and 39.90% females are literate. There are about 649 houses in mendauli village. Pincode of mendauli village locality is 229125.
When it comes to administration, Mendauli village is administrated by a sarpanch who is elected representative of the village by the local elections. As per 2019 stats, Mendauli village comes under Harchandpur Vidhan Sabha constituency & Rae Bareli Lok Sabha constituency. Rae Bareli is nearest town to mendauli village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 15km away.
